Understanding the Role of the Pressure Washer Hose
The pressure washer hose is essential for connecting the machine to the spray gun and delivering high-pressure water efficiently. Its material, length, flexibility, and PSI rating all impact performance, safety, and ease of use.
PSI Ranges: Residential hoses typically handle up to 3,000 PSI for light cleaning, while commercial hoses can withstand 3,000 to 6,000+ PSI for heavy-duty tasks.
Hose Material: Hoses are made of rubber, thermoplastic, or polyurethane. Rubber is durable and kink-resistant, while thermoplastic and polyurethane are lighter and more flexible.
Length & Use-Case: Short hoses deliver higher pressure for small areas, while longer hoses reach distant or hard-to-access spots. They are ideal for cleaning vehicles, walkways, patios, driveways, and other surfaces.

Common Reasons Pressure Washer Hoses Get Damaged
Pressure washer hoses endure high pressure and regular use, which can lead to wear or failure. Here are the key reasons hoses fail, along with simple ways to prevent damage.
Exposure to Heat: Hoses can crack, weaken, or wear out if they touch hot engine parts, sharp edges, or rough surfaces.
Improper Repairs or Fittings: Using the wrong connectors or repairing leaks incorrectly can cause bursts, leaks, or unsafe pressure buildup.
Low-Quality Hoses: Hoses not rated for your washer’s PSI may fail, leak, or wear out quickly.
Worn O-Rings: Damaged O-rings, quick-connect fittings, or trigger gun valves can prevent a tight seal. Pressure may build up, forcing the hose off unexpectedly.
Aging and Material Fatigue: Over time, hose material naturally degrades due to repeated use or chemical exposure from detergents.
Frequent Bending or Kinking: Repeated twisting, bending, or kinking can cause internal damage to hose layers, leading to leaks or bursts.
Consistently monitoring these common issues helps prevent unexpected hose failures and ensures safe, reliable pressure washer performance.
Signs Your Pressure Washer Hose Needs Repair
A failing pressure washer hose usually shows early warning signs before it becomes unsafe to use. Check for the following:
Melted or burned spots from touching the engine or exhaust
Cracks or damage where the hose connects to the pressure washer
Visible holes, cuts, or punctures along the hose
Water leaks or sprays out when the washer is running
Reduced pressure or difficulty maintaining normal power

Step-by-Step Process: How to Repair a Pressure Washer Hose
Repairing a pressure washer hose is a straightforward process when done correctly. Below is a detailed, structured approach for safe and effective repair.
Step 1: Turn Off and Depressurize the Machine
Disconnect the pressure washer from its power source. Release any remaining pressure by squeezing the trigger on the spray gun until the flow stops completely.
Step 2: Identify the Damaged Area
Locate the leak, crack, or puncture. If the damage is minor and limited to a specific point, a cut-and-replace repair is normally sufficient.
Step 3: Remove the Damaged Section
Use a sharp hose-cutting tool or utility knife to remove the damaged portion. Ensure the cut is straight and clean, as uneven cuts make it difficult to secure new fittings.
Step 4: Insert the Repair Fitting
Slide the new fitting into one end of the cut hose. Some fittings require tightening screws, while others use compression for secure sealing. Follow the manufacturer’s instructions included in your repair kit.
Step 5: Secure the Fitting
Use an adjustable wrench to tighten the fitting until secure. Avoid overtightening, which can damage the threads or compress the hose excessively.
Step 6: Attach the Coupler or Additional Fitting
Connect the other hose end to a coupler or replacement connector. Wrap any threaded components with Teflon tape to ensure a leak-free seal.
Step 7: Reconnect and Test the Hose
Reattach the hose to the pressure washer and turn the machine back on. Check for leaks at the repaired area and ensure the water pressure remains stable throughout operation.
Step 8: Reinforce If Necessary
If the outer material around the repair point seems vulnerable, apply protective tape or a rubber sleeve to add durability and prevent future wear.

When to Repair vs. When to Replace the Hose
Not all hose damage can be repaired safely. Because pressure washer hoses must handle intense PSI, replacement is sometimes the only practical option.
Decision | Conditions | Description |
Repair the Hose | Damage is limited to a small area | Small pinholes or minor abrasions can be repaired safely. |
Internal reinforcement intact | No exposed steel braid and no structural weakening. | |
Fittings are the only damaged parts | Ends or connectors can be replaced without compromising integrity. | |
Hose is relatively new and flexible | No signs of aging, stiffness, or brittleness. | |
Minor leaks at fittings | It can often be corrected by replacing or tightening connectors. | |
Replace the Hose | Widespread damage (cracks, cuts, or multiple leaks) | Lengthwise or multiple-area damage makes repair unsafe. |
Heat or pressure deformities (melting, bulging, delamination) | Indicates internal failure or high-risk pressure rupture. | |
Exposed or corroded reinforcement braid/fittings | Compromises the pressure-bearing structure. | |
Permanent kinks or stiffness from age | Aging hoses lose integrity and become unsafe. | |
Repeated blow-offs or persistent leaks even after repair attempts | Suggests deeper internal failure; replacement is the only reliable option. |

Safety Tips for Repairing Pressure Washer Hoses
Working with pressure washer hoses requires extra caution. Even a small leak can become dangerous when handling high-pressure water systems with thousands of PSI. Follow these essential safety tips to ensure a safe and effective repair:
Depressurize Before Repairs: Always release all pressure before starting any repair. Failing to do so can cause sudden bursts and serious injuries.
Wear Protective Gear: Use gloves and safety glasses. High-pressure water jets can cut skin instantly, so protection is essential.
Use Correct Fittings: Ensure all connectors are rated for your washer’s PSI. Underrated or incompatible fittings can cause blowouts or explosions.
Avoid Temporary Fixes: Do not use tape, glue, or makeshift solutions. These cannot withstand high pressure and are unsafe for long-term use.
Test Repairs Safely Outdoors: Test repaired hoses in an open area, keeping hands and body away from the repair point.
Inspect Hoses Regularly: Check for cracks, leaks, bulges, or stress marks before and after every use to prevent accidents.

Are pressure washer hoses universal?
No, hoses vary by PSI rating, length, material, and connector type. Always use hoses compatible with your washer for safe operation.
Can you repair a pressure washer hose?
Minor holes or worn fittings can be repaired with the correct kit and tools. Replace hoses with cracks, bulges, or exposed reinforcement for safety.
